Together, we RISE.Senior Product ManagerWe’re seeking a Senior Product Manager to own and revolutionize our entire payments infrastructure. This is a critical role where you’ll architect the backbone of how users move between fiat and crypto seamlessly. You’ll tackle complex challenges around card processing optimization, regulatory compliance, fraud prevention, and conversion rate maximization while building the most reliable payments experience in crypto.Key ResponsibilitiesOwn the end‑to‑end payments infrastructure strategy, from card processing to settlement, ensuring industry‑leading reliability and conversion ratesDesign and implement payment flows that navigate complex processor relationships, banking rails, and regulatory requirementsDrive aggressive conversion rate optimization initiatives through data‑driven experimentation and technical innovationBuild sophisticated fraud detection and prevention systems that protect revenue while maintaining frictionless user experiencesPartner with engineering to architect scalable payment systems that handle millions of transactions across multiple payment methodsNavigate complex compliance requirements (PCI‑DSS, AML/KYC) to build products that meet regulatory standards without sacrificing user experienceEstablish and maintain relationships with payment processors, banks, and card networks to optimize rates and expand capabilitiesCreate detailed PRDs covering edge cases, failure scenarios, and recovery mechanisms for mission‑critical payment flowsMonitor and analyze payment metrics to identify opportunities for revenue optimization and cost reductionLead cross‑functional initiatives with compliance, legal, risk, and fraud teams to ensure comprehensive payment protectionQualifications7+ years of product management experience with at least 4+ years focused on payments infrastructureDeep technical understanding of card processing ecosystems, including processors, acquirers, issuers, and card networksProven track record of building compliant, regulated financial products at scaleExpert knowledge of payment optimization techniques, including retry logic, routing strategies, and decline recoveryExperience implementing fraud prevention systems and managing chargeback programsStrong analytical skills with the ability to derive insights from complex payment dataTechnical depth to collaborate effectively with engineering on system architecture and API designExperience working with compliance teams on PCI‑DSS, AML, and other regulatory requirementsTrack record of maximizing payment conversion rates and reducing payment failuresExcellent stakeholder management skills with ability to influence across all levels of organizationNice to HaveExperience with crypto payment rails and blockchain‑based settlement systemsKnowledge of alternative payment methods (cash, ACH, wire transfers, digital wallets)Background in high‑risk payment processing or money transmissionExperience with payment orchestration platforms and multi‑processor strategiesUnderstanding of global payment systems and cross‑border transaction complexitiesFamiliarity with payment industry standards and emerging regulations #J-18808-Ljbffr
